Won a Garmin S20 and found a watch way better than a clip on the bag model (Bushnell NEO) that I'd been using. works well except only does front-middle-back, no hazards. the clip on charger is a bit clunky and no surprise, broke pretty quick, so had to buy another. Now the battery won't last a full round. I charge it to full, switch off and put in with my golf kit, and two days later when I switch on I find the battery at half. Pretty crap. A friend has the same and he has battery problems and a breaking strap. I won't buy again. a mate has a Microsoft Band 2 with golf app. Seemed pretty sweet but saw it used for just a few holes (ball to the forehead foreshortened the round!). It does some very intuitive stuff like counting your shots, but not your practice swings, and you can faff about with the data later on and get distances, etc. Am tempted to try the Microsoft, or just get a Bushnell watch. Their NEO was faultless and lasted 5/6 rounds which I felt was a reasonable standard to expect. Listening Garmin? the Apple Watch just seems expensive, although I realise it does a bunch of other stuff.

  22. I joined a gym 7 months ago and have been through a similar problem to you. I'm doing lots of reps of light weights, working on core strength, general tone and fitness, and doing stretching. The stretching is not new and I have a routine based on yoga/Pilates, although I am doing more of it. I found that with the reawakening of many muscles (that's the best way I can describe it), my strength has changed and my swing often collapses for days at a time. So far I just plough on and avoid heavy weights or anything akin to bulking up, and practice a lot. I wish I had a solution for you beyond common sense. Good luck.
